Окно HTTP IO Завершение порт

Я просматривал документацию по портам завершения ввода-вывода, посвященную программированию Windows, относительно API-интерфейса Windows HTTP Server.

Итак, в API HTTP-сервера у нас есть очередь, которая является абстракцией над ответами / запросами. У нас есть дескриптор очереди, чтобы получить соответствующую информацию.

Если я хочу связать порт завершения ввода-вывода с этим, значит ли это, что я использую очередь в качестве дескриптора? Не уменьшит ли это гранулярность? Не могу ли я связать порт завершения ввода-вывода с каждым запросом, а не с полной очередью.

Подробный запрос:
Мы регистрируемся для определенного URL, используя очередь запросов в Windows HTTP Server API. Так что в очереди может быть много запросов. Как я могу связать порт завершения ввода-вывода с каждым запросом / ответом, а не с самой очередью.

IO Completition:
http://msdn.microsoft.com/en-us/library/windows/desktop/aa363862(v=vs.85).aspx

Документация очереди:
http://msdn.microsoft.com/en-us/library/windows/desktop/aa364483(v=vs.85).aspx

Получить запрос:
http://msdn.microsoft.com/en-us/library/windows/desktop/aa364495(v=vs.85).aspx

1

Решение

Догадаться.

Порт ввода-вывода связан с дескриптором очереди. Базовый запрос и ответ не связаны с портом ввода-вывода.

Перекрытая структура используется для передачи соответствующей информации об ответе и запросе.

1

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]